|
From: Valdis R. <vm...@co...> - 2007-04-25 13:38:17
|
Created an issue. http://www.jfrog.org/jira/browse/RTFACT-119 Yoav Landman wrote: > > Odd... It does with the sf.net repository (I think they run svn 1.4.3). > These are the headers from > http://artifactory.svn.sourceforge.net/svnroot/artifactory/trunk/core/pom.xml > HTTP/1.1 200 OK > Date: Wed, 25 Apr 2007 13:11:45 GMT > Server: Apache/2.0.52 (CentOS) > Last-Modified: Thu, 19 Apr 2007 14:23:08 GMT > ETag: "541//trunk/core/pom.xml" > Accept-Ranges: bytes > Content-Length: 5095 > Keep-Alive: timeout=15, max=100 > Connection: Keep-Alive > Content-Type: text/plain; charset=UTF-8 > > If you wish you can open a JIRA issue for retrieving the resource when > there > is no Last-Modified header. It shouldn't be too difficult to do and we > might > still be able to push it into 1.2.1. > > On 4/25/07, Valdis Rigdon <vm...@co...> wrote: >> >> >> Looks like "Last-Modified" is not being sent? It's running SVN 1.3.2 (as >> you'll see in the reponse below). >> >> HTTP/1.1 200 OK >> Date: Wed, 25 Apr 2007 12:45:42 GMT >> Server: Apache/2.0.55 (Ubuntu) DAV/2 SVN/1.3.2 PHP/5.1.6 >> ETag: "411//maven2/com/serialio/serialport/7.2/serialport-7.2-win32.zip" >> Accept-Ranges: bytes >> Content-Length: 1886093 >> Content-Type: application/octet-stream >> >> >> Yoav Landman wrote: >> > >> > I suspect that when Artifactory tries to query the artifact's >> modification >> > time Subversion is returning -1 or lower value to on the HTTP response >> > "Last-Modified" header. >> > Can you verify that by sending a HEAD request directly to the >> Subversion >> > URL? (also, what version of Subversion are you running?) >> > >> > On 4/25/07, Valdis Rigdon <vm...@co...> wrote: >> >> >> >> >> >> It's actually returning a 304 from wget as well as the maven client. >> >> When >> >> I >> >> browse the repository via the web pages, it says that it isn't caching >> >> anything from our local maven2 repository. >> >> >> >> >From the server log when requesting the artifact: >> >> 2007-04-25 08:12:35,239 [DEBUG] artifactory.engine.DownloadEngine - >> >> Update >> >> request processing >> >> >> (/artifactory/repo/com/serialio/serialport/7.2/serialport-7.2-win32.zip >> ) >> >> includes all local repos. >> >> 2007-04-25 08:12:35,246 [DEBUG] >> artifactory.cache.DefaultRetrievalCache >> >> - >> >> Unable to find com/serialio/serialport/7.2/serialport-7.2-win32.zip in >> >> retrieval cache >> >> 2007-04-25 08:12:35,246 [DEBUG] >> artifactory.cache.DefaultRetrievalCache >> >> - >> >> Unable to find com/serialio/serialport/7.2/serialport-7.2-win32.zip in >> >> retrieval cache >> >> 2007-04-25 08:12:35,246 [DEBUG] artifactory.repo.HttpRepo - repo1: >> >> Checking >> >> last modified time for >> >> >> >> >> http://repo1.maven.org/maven2/com/serialio/serialport/7.2/serialport-7.2-win32.zip >> >> 2007-04-25 08:12:35,445 [DEBUG] artifactory.repo.RemoteRepoBase - >> repo1: >> >> {repo1:com/serialio/serialport/7.2/serialport-7.2-win32.zip} not found >> at >> >> 'com/serialio/serialport/7.2/serialport-7.2-win32.zip'. >> >> 2007-04-25 08:12:35,446 [DEBUG] >> artifactory.cache.DefaultRetrievalCache >> >> - >> >> Adding com/serialio/serialport/7.2/serialport-7.2-win32.zip to >> retrieval >> >> cache >> >> 2007-04-25 08:12:35,446 [DEBUG] >> artifactory.cache.DefaultRetrievalCache >> >> - >> >> Unable to find com/serialio/serialport/7.2/serialport-7.2-win32.zip in >> >> retrieval cache >> >> 2007-04-25 08:12:35,446 [DEBUG] >> artifactory.cache.DefaultRetrievalCache >> >> - >> >> Unable to find com/serialio/serialport/7.2/serialport-7.2-win32.zip in >> >> retrieval cache >> >> 2007-04-25 08:12:35,446 [DEBUG] artifactory.repo.HttpRepo - >> >> local-maven2-repo: Checking last modified time for >> >> >> >> >> http://svn.internal.net/maven2/com/serialio/serialport/7.2/serialport-7.2-win32.zip >> >> 2007-04-25 08:12:35,449 [DEBUG] >> >> artifactory.request.ArtifactoryRequestBase >> >> - Neither If-Modified-Since nor Last-Modified are set >> >> 2007-04-25 08:12:35,451 [INFO ] >> artifactory.request.RequestResponseHelper >> >> - >> >> local-maven2-repo: Sending NOT-MODIFIED response >> >> 2007-04-25 08:12:35,462 [DEBUG] artifactory.engine.DownloadEngine - >> >> Request >> >> for path 'com/serialio/serialport/7.2/serialport-7.2-win32.zip' >> failed. >> >> >> >> wget response: >> >> HTTP request sent, awaiting response... >> >> HTTP/1.1 304 Not Modified >> >> Date: Wed, 25 Apr 2007 12:12:35 GMT >> >> Server: Jetty(6.1.1) >> >> Connection: close >> >> 08:15:10 ERROR 304: Not Modified. >> >> >> >> >> >> >> >> Yoav Landman wrote: >> >> > >> >> > What is the value of the "Last-Modified" header returned by apache >> for >> >> the >> >> > artifact? >> >> > Does the artifact file already exist under you local repo? What is >> its >> >> > timestamp then? >> >> > If you can post your maven client output it can also provide some >> >> > direction >> >> > to what is going on. >> >> > >> >> > On 4/24/07, Valdis Rigdon <vm...@co...> wrote: >> >> >> >> >> >> >> >> >> I'm getting a 304 (NOT-MODIFIED) returned when hitting >> >> artifactory. The >> >> >> artifact is hosted in an svn repository, using apache + dav_svn. >> >> Other >> >> >> artifacts from other remote repositories work just fine. >> >> >> >> >> >> I was previously directly pointing to the http hosted repo and it >> >> worked, >> >> >> but trying to access it through artifactory, I'm getting a >> >> 304. Turning >> >> >> on >> >> >> DEBUG level tracing doesn't really give any details. >> >> >> >> >> >> Any ideas? >> >> >> -- >> >> >> View this message in context: >> >> >> http://www.nabble.com/304-error-tf3640994.html#a10168655 >> >> >> Sent from the Artifactory-Users mailing list archive at Nabble.com. >> >> >> >> >> >> >> >> >> >> >> >> ------------------------------------------------------------------------- >> >> >> This SF.net email is sponsored by DB2 Express >> >> >> Download DB2 Express C - the FREE version of DB2 express and take >> >> >> control of your XML. No limits. Just data. Click to get it now. >> >> >> http://sourceforge.net/powerbar/db2/ >> >> >> _______________________________________________ >> >> >> Artifactory-users mailing list >> >> >> Art...@li... >> >> >> https://lists.sourceforge.net/lists/listinfo/artifactory-users >> >> >> >> >> > >> >> > >> >> >> ------------------------------------------------------------------------- >> >> > This SF.net email is sponsored by DB2 Express >> >> > Download DB2 Express C - the FREE version of DB2 express and take >> >> > control of your XML. No limits. Just data. Click to get it now. >> >> > http://sourceforge.net/powerbar/db2/ >> >> > _______________________________________________ >> >> > Artifactory-users mailing list >> >> > Art...@li... >> >> > https://lists.sourceforge.net/lists/listinfo/artifactory-users >> >> > >> >> > >> >> >> >> -- >> >> View this message in context: >> >> http://www.nabble.com/304-error-tf3640994.html#a10179545 >> >> Sent from the Artifactory-Users mailing list archive at Nabble.com. >> >> >> >> >> >> >> ------------------------------------------------------------------------- >> >> This SF.net email is sponsored by DB2 Express >> >> Download DB2 Express C - the FREE version of DB2 express and take >> >> control of your XML. No limits. Just data. Click to get it now. >> >> http://sourceforge.net/powerbar/db2/ >> >> _______________________________________________ >> >> Artifactory-users mailing list >> >> Art...@li... >> >> https://lists.sourceforge.net/lists/listinfo/artifactory-users >> >> >> > >> > >> ------------------------------------------------------------------------- >> > This SF.net email is sponsored by DB2 Express >> > Download DB2 Express C - the FREE version of DB2 express and take >> > control of your XML. No limits. Just data. Click to get it now. >> > http://sourceforge.net/powerbar/db2/ >> > _______________________________________________ >> > Artifactory-users mailing list >> > Art...@li... >> > https://lists.sourceforge.net/lists/listinfo/artifactory-users >> > >> > >> >> -- >> View this message in context: >> http://www.nabble.com/304-error-tf3640994.html#a10179940 >> Sent from the Artifactory-Users mailing list archive at Nabble.com. >> >> >> ------------------------------------------------------------------------- >> This SF.net email is sponsored by DB2 Express >> Download DB2 Express C - the FREE version of DB2 express and take >> control of your XML. No limits. Just data. Click to get it now. >> http://sourceforge.net/powerbar/db2/ >> _______________________________________________ >> Artifactory-users mailing list >> Art...@li... >> https://lists.sourceforge.net/lists/listinfo/artifactory-users >> > > ------------------------------------------------------------------------- > This SF.net email is sponsored by DB2 Express > Download DB2 Express C - the FREE version of DB2 express and take > control of your XML. No limits. Just data. Click to get it now. > http://sourceforge.net/powerbar/db2/ > _______________________________________________ > Artifactory-users mailing list > Art...@li... > https://lists.sourceforge.net/lists/listinfo/artifactory-users > > -- View this message in context: http://www.nabble.com/304-error-tf3640994.html#a10180539 Sent from the Artifactory-Users mailing list archive at Nabble.com. |